Transaction 8d6dd3d222190b2be62c187bd632e05b1af93bc4270399ee2ea1a6d828b4d261
1 Input
1 Output
-
8d6dd3d222190b2be62c187bd632e05b1af93bc4270399ee2ea1a6d828b4d261:0
- value
- 696666
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 fc3dcf8add2cc6282dbd392a7c9a7c9cc4845f1c OP_EQUAL
- address
- 3QgkFZw7EJCwFjiZMn4iQ8nfbCdtZoRUXZ